2. GRE
The GRE or Graduate Record Examinations is a mandatory and standardized computer-based exam for graduate schools in the USA and Canada. The GRE is owned and administered by Educational Testing Service and aims to evaluate quantitative reasoning, verbal reasoning, analytical writing, and critical thinking skills. The study course for preparation of GRE is algebra, geometry, arithmetic, and vocabulary sections.

What skills stand out on test preparation tutor resumes?
Cheryl McDonald
Faculty & Coordinator, Education Specialist and Dual Credential programs, California State University - Fresno
I recommend that applicants approach their resumes in three ways. First, place yourself in the shoes of the potential employer. What qualifications, experience, and additional skills would you would want in someone you hire for the job? Second, think about what you want to convey and how you wish to represent yourself. Third, because English is read from the left to the right, mentally divide the resume page into quadrants, and place your most relevant information in the upper left quadrant first and then move to the upper right quadrant. This format is also appropriate for eye or word recognition software, used in many large-scale businesses and school districts, to scan the many resumes they receive.
